MINUTES OF THE FORMAL MEETING OF THE JOHNSON COUNTY BOARD OF SUPERVISORS:

OCTOBER 15, 2009

 

      Chairperson Neuzil called the Johnson County Board of Supervisors to order in the Johnson County Health and Human Services Building at 9:05 a.m.  Members present were: Pat Harney, Terrence Neuzil, Sally Stutsman, and Rod Sullivan.

 

      Unless otherwise noted, all actions were taken unanimously.

 

      Motion by Sullivan, second by Stutsman, to approve the claims on the Auditor’s Claim Register, as approved by a majority of the Supervisors.

 

      Motion by Sullivan, second by Stutsman, to approve the minutes of the October 8, 2009 canvass of votes for the Iowa City Primary Election and the October 8, 2009 formal meeting. 

 

      Motion by Harney, second by Sullivan, to approve the payroll authorizations submitted by department heads, as approved by a majority of the Supervisors.

 

ORDINANCE 10-15-09-Z1

Zoning Application 15973

A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E JOHNSON COUNTY UNIFIED DEVELOPMENT ORDINANCE BY CHANGING THE CLASSIFICATION OF CERTAIN PROPERTY FROM R-RESIDENTIAL TO A-AGRICULTURAL AND FROM A-AGRICULTURAL TO R5-RESIDENTIAL

 

SECTION I. PURPOSE. The purpose of this ordinance is to amend the Johnson County Unified Development Ordinance by changing the classification of the real estate described in Section II hereof from R-Residential to A-Agricultural(two 1.99 acre parcels) and from A-Agricultural to R5-Residential(9.96 acres).

 

SECTION II. CHANGE IN CLASSIFICATION. The zoning classification of the following described real estate located in Jefferson Township and comprised of approximately 3.98 acres to wit:

 

COMMENCING AT THE SOUTHEAST CORNER OF THE NORTHEAST QUARTER OF THE SOUTHWEST QUARTER OF SECTION 12, TOWNSHIP 81 NORTH, RANGE 7 WEST OF THE 5TH P.M.; THENCE S90°W ALONG THE SOUTH LINE OF SAID NORTHEAST QUARTER, 821 FEET TO THE EASTERLY RIGHT-OF-WAY LINE OF HICKORY HOLLOW ROAD NE; THENCE N01°W ALONG SAID RIGHT-OF-WAY LINE 204 FEET TO THE POINT OF BEGINNING; THENCE CONTINUING N01°W ALONG SAID RIGHT-OF-WAY LINE, 203 FEET; THENCE N90°E, 426 FEET; THENCE S01°E, 203 FEET; THENCE S90°W 426 FEET TO THE SAID POINT OF BEGINNING.  SAID PARCEL OF LAND CONTAINS 1.99 ACRES.

 

COMMENCING AT THE SOUTHEAST CORNER OF THE NORTHEAST QUARTER OF THE SOUTHWEST QUARTER OF SECTION 12, TOWNSHIP 81 NORTH, RANGE 7 WEST OF THE 5TH P.M.; THENCE S90°W ALONG THE SOUTH LINE OF SAID NORTHEAST QUARTER, 395 FEET TO THE POINT OF BEGINNING; THENCE CONTINUING S90°W ALONG SAID SOUTH LINE, 426 FEET TO THE EASTERLY RIGHT-OF-WAY LINE OF HICKORY HOLLOW ROAD NE; THENCE N01°W ALONG SAID RIGHT-OF-WAY LINE 203 FEET; THENCE N90°E, 426 FEET; THENCE S01E, 203 FEET TO SAID POINT OF BEGINNING.  SAID PARCEL CONTAINS 1.99 ACRES.

 

is hereby changed from R-Residential to A-Agricultural, and

 

The zoning classification of the following described real estate located in Jefferson Township and comprised of approximately 9.96 acres to wit:

 

THE NE 1/4 OF THE SE 1/4 OF THE SW 1/4 OF SECTION 12, TOWNSHIP 81 NORTH, RANGE 7 WEST OF THE 5TH P.M., IN JOHNSON COUNTY, IOWA.

 

is hereby changed from A-Agricultural to R5-Residential,

 

SECTION III. DISTRICT MAPS. The portion of the District Maps maintained in accordance with Chapter 8:1.5.I of the Johnson County Unified Development Ordinance as pertains to the real estate described in Section II of this ordinance is hereby repealed and amended to reflect the foregoing change in classification.

 

SECTION IV. REPEALER. All other ordinances or parts of ordinances in conflict with the provisions of this ordinance are hereby repealed.

 

SECTION V. SAVINGS CLAUSE. If any section, provision or part of this ordinance shall be adjudged invalid, illegal or unconstitutional, such adjudication shall not affect the validity of the ordinance as a whole or any section, provision or part thereof not adjudged invalid, illegal or unconstitutional.

 

SECTION VI. EFFECTIVE DATE. This ordinance shall become effective, after its passage and approval, upon publication as part of the proceedings of the Board of Supervisors.

 

      On October 8, 2009, motion by Harney, second by Stutsman, to waive the requirement of three considerations before amending an ordinance and to approve Rezoning Application 15973 on first and second consideration.  Roll call: aye: Harney, Stutsman, Neuzil, Sullivan.

 

      Motion by Harney, second by Sullivan, to approve Application 15973 on final consideration and to approve Ordinance 10-15-09-Z1.  Roll call: aye: Harney, Stutsman, Neuzil, Sullivan.

 

RESOLUTION 10-15-09-Z2

 

      Whereas the Johnson County Planning and Zoning Commission, following a public hearing on October 12, 2009, files its report and recommendations for certain actions;

 

      Now, Therefore, be it Resolved as follows:

 

      A public hearing in accordance with Section 335.6 of the Iowa Code is set for the 12th day of November, 2009 at 5:30 p.m. in Room 203B and 203C, Johnson County Health & Human Services Building, 855 South Dubuque Street, Iowa City, Iowa, on the following subdivision applications: Plotz(15340), Stark(15967), Cole Family Farms(15969), Burns(15971), Southwick(16008), and zoning applications: Oakes(16004), and Schmidt(16005).

 

      That the Johnson County Auditor be authorized to publish the official notice of above public hearing.

 

      Motion by Sullivan, second by Harney, to approve Resolution 10-15-09-Z2.

 

      Motion by Stutsman, second by Harney, to authorize Facilities Manager David Kempf to hire Novak Design Group to determine the cost of one justice center facility downtown utilizing the current Courthouse compared to a jail at the Press-Citizen Building and an expanded Courthouse downtown.  Roll call: aye: Harney, Stutsman; nay: Neuzil, Sullivan.

 

      Recessed at 9:23 a.m.; reconvened at 9:24 a.m.

 

      Motion by Stutsman, second by Harney, not to authorize Facilities Manager David Kempf to hire Novak Design Group.  Roll call: aye: Stutsman; nay: Harney, Neuzil, Sullivan.

 

      Motion by Stutsman, second by Sullivan, to approve sending the Iowa River Valley Food Cooperative Consumer Survey to Johnson County employees.

 

      Motion by Stutsman, second by Sullivan, to approve and authorize the Chairperson to sign a 28E Construction Project Agreement with the City of Cedar Rapids for ESFM-C052(90)--5S-52, from the 120th Street intersection with Highway 965 (6th Street SW) north to the County Line.

 

      Adjourned to Informal meeting at 9:39 a.m.
